Skip to content

Misuzu2027/sywidget-block-database-view

Repository files navigation

显示指定块的数据库信息

本挂件仅对块的数据库属性做展示,不支持修改属性值,未来也不会添加修改功能。

Alt text

块存在多个数据库时,每次打开文档时默认显示上次最后查看的数据库,如果被上次查看的数据库不存在就显示第一个,如果没有数据库就显示设置页。

设置页

Alt text

当前挂件设置

  • 目标块
    • 创建挂件默认读取当前挂件所在的文档块ID。
  • 列数
    • 创建挂件时读取全局配置中的默认列数。
  • 过滤空值
    • 如果属性值为空的属性就隐藏。
  • 自动折叠:
    • 用于打开文档时,挂件是否自动折叠。

修改后保存后需要点击左上角刷新按钮

全局设置

  • 默认列数
    • 创建新挂件时,列数 会使用这个配置。
  • 默认过滤空值
    • 创建新挂件时,过滤空值 会使用这个配置。
  • 默认折叠
    • 创建新挂件时,自动折叠 会使用这个配置。
  • 使用第三方主题样式
    • 这是一个兼容项,比如多选属性中的颜色样式,使用的是 css 自定义变量,如果用了第三方主题,会出现挂件中展示的多选标签和思源页面中的的不一致,所以提供了引用第三方主题样式的配置。
    • 开启后只需要点击左上角刷新按钮即可生效,关闭需要刷新整个文档页才恢复。
    • 注意: 每个主题的代码风格不一样,因此无法兼容所有主题,部分主题可能会出现挂件背景透明、文字颜色缺少对比度等问题。

问题反馈

可以在 github 中提 issus。

样式反馈: 只支持未开启 使用第三方主题样式 ,出现的一些明显错位或对比度太低看不清字的问题。需要告知当前使用的主题,一些测试数据,方便复现。

鸣谢